Mother and Daughter Rescued in Jackson County

An amazing story of resilience and survival as a mother and daughter count their blessings after being rescued when a tubing trip went wrong.
Christy and her 10-year-old Breanna were tubing down CC Creek with three other people when the storm separated them. One family friend got a call from her son, one of the tubers, around 9 last night saying he did not where anyone was. That’s when Lauraleigh Bang called the police and multiple agencies searched all night to find the rest of the group.
The other two adults managed to reach land but Christy and her daughter were nowhere to be found. Around sunrise this morning, the 10-year-old, nicknamed “Country”, took matters into her own hands. “He said the reason he saw ‘em, Breanna had her life jacket in her hand and was waving it over her head and I said, ‘That’s Country, that’s her.’ We heard it over the radio. I said, ‘That’s her, she knew exactly what to do,’” said Bang.
The family could not express how thankful they were to all law enforcement agencies involved in the rescue.
